Unlocking the Key to Success Building a Startup in Miami’s Tech Hub

As technology continues to reshape the global business landscape, countless entrepreneurs are flocking to Miami’s thriving tech hub to establish their startups. With a vibrant startup culture, a favorable business environment, and a diverse talent pool, Miami is becoming a hotspot for innovation and growth. In this article, we will explore the key factors that make Miami an ideal location to build a successful tech startup.

1. Strategic Location

Situated at the crossroads of the Americas, Miami provides businesses with a unique advantage. Its proximity to Latin America and the Caribbean opens up endless opportunities for international expansion. With numerous direct flights to major cities around the world, entrepreneurs in Miami can easily connect with potential partners, investors, and customers.

Additionally, the city’s favorable time zone allows for efficient communication with both East Coast and European markets. Being located in the midst of this global connectivity strengthens a startup’s ability to reach a broader customer base and tap into global opportunities.

2. Access to Talent

Miami is home to a diverse and highly skilled talent pool, comprised of individuals from various cultural backgrounds. With renowned universities and research institutions in close proximity, startups in Miami have access to a steady stream of educated and tech-savvy graduates. This abundance of talent enables startups to hire top-tier employees who can contribute to the success and growth of their businesses.

Furthermore, the city’s diverse population fosters creativity and innovation, bringing together different perspectives and ideas. This melting pot of cultures encourages collaboration and drives the development of groundbreaking solutions.

3. Supportive Entrepreneurial Ecosystem

Miami boasts a thriving entrepreneurial ecosystem that offers extensive support to startups. The city is home to numerous coworking spaces, incubators, and accelerators, providing entrepreneurs with the resources and mentorship needed to turn their ideas into successful businesses.

Organizations like “eMerge Americas” and “The Venture Café” host events, conferences, and workshops that bring together investors, industry experts, and fellow entrepreneurs. These networking opportunities are invaluable for building connections, gaining insights, and securing funding.

4. Business-Friendly Environment

Miami embraces a business-friendly environment, making it easier for startups to navigate the bureaucratic landscape. The city offers competitive tax incentives, streamlined regulations, and a supportive local government that encourages entrepreneurship.

Florida’s lack of state income tax makes it an attractive destination for startups and entrepreneurs looking to maximize their profits. The cost of living in Miami is also comparatively lower than other major tech hubs, allowing startups to allocate more funds towards growth and expansion.

5. Growing Investment Opportunities

Miami’s tech scene has been gaining significant attention from investors, both domestically and internationally. As the startup ecosystem continues to flourish, venture capital firms are becoming more active in the region, actively seeking innovative startups to invest in.

Furthermore, the presence of successful tech companies such as Magic Leap, CareCloud, and Open English has created a positive reputation for Miami as a hub for tech-enabled businesses. This recognition and track record attract investors, increasing the availability of funding for startups in the area.

6. Quality of Life

Beyond the professional advantages, Miami offers an unparalleled quality of life. The city’s vibrant cultural scene, beautiful beaches, and excellent weather draw in talented individuals from around the world. The mix of work-life balance, opportunities for outdoor activities, and a diverse culinary landscape make Miami an attractive destination for entrepreneurs and employees alike.

Moreover, Miami’s diverse demographics and multicultural environment provide a unique platform for startups to test and develop their products and services with a wide range of potential customers.

7. Collaboration and Networking Opportunities

The close-knit startup community in Miami fosters collaboration and networking. Regular meetups, hackathons, and industry-focused events provide ample opportunities for entrepreneurs to connect with like-minded individuals, exchange ideas, and explore potential partnerships.

Organizations such as the Miami Innovation District and the Venture Hive actively encourage collaboration by bringing entrepreneurs together in shared spaces and organizing collaborative initiatives. These interactions can often lead to valuable connections and partnerships that further enhance the success of startups.

8. Cultural Diversity and Market Access

Miami’s multicultural makeup creates a unique advantage for startups, as it provides access to diverse markets both domestically and internationally. With a large Hispanic population, startups in Miami can tap into the rapidly-growing Latin American market, which can serve as a launching pad for global expansion.

Beyond Latin America, Miami’s cultural diversity also enables startups to test their products and services on a wide range of demographic groups, allowing for effective market research and targeted marketing campaigns.

9. Infrastructure and Connectivity

Miami offers a robust infrastructure and excellent connectivity, providing startups with the tools and resources necessary for success. The city’s advanced telecommunications network, access to high-speed internet, and reliable transportation system facilitate efficient business operations.

Moreover, Miami is in the process of developing a Smart City infrastructure, integrating technology and data to enhance urban living. This commitment to innovation positions startups in Miami at the forefront of the digital revolution.

10. Resilient and Adaptable Ecosystem

Miami’s history of overcoming challenges and adapting to change is deeply ingrained in its entrepreneurial ecosystem. The city’s resilience, demonstrated through its recovery and rebuild efforts after natural disasters, makes it an ideal environment for startups that need to navigate uncertain conditions.

Entrepreneurs in Miami are surrounded by a supportive community that understands the unique challenges faced by startups and can provide guidance on how to overcome them. This collective resilience helps startups stay agile and adapt to the ever-evolving business landscape.
